Hippophae rhamnoides, commonly known as sea-buckthorn, is the most widespread species in the genus Hippophae. The Latin rhamnoides means resembling buckthorn, as the buckthorns are in a different family. The fruits are edible and nutritious. They have high vitamin C content, and this is why it is sometimes referred as the tree of vitamin. It is traditionally used for treating various diseases such as radiation damage, burns, gastric ulcers and oral inflammation.
